Pfizer seals $10-billion deal for Metsera as Novo exits race

OBESITY DRUG DEVELOPER Metsera has accepted Pfizer's $10 billion acquisition offer, ending a fierce biotech bidding war between the New York-based pharma giant and Danish rival Novo Nordisk.

Pfizer appeared to have locked up the acquisition in September before Novo jumped in last week with an unsolicited offer, sparking a strategic fight for a coveted asset in the growing weight-loss market.
